William George Morris, II's Obituary
William George Morris II, 70, passed away March 27, 2016. He was born October 19, 1945 in Peoria, Illinois to the late William I and Bernice (Kelly) Morris. In addition to his parents, he is preceded in death by his nephews, Vincent and Jasper.
William came to Hillsborough County in 1978 from Edgewater, Florida. He owned and trained his elephants, was a performer and a member of the Showmen’s Association. He also loved trains and fishing.
Left to cherish his memory are his wife of 39 years, Cindy; sons, Billy Morris and his wife Tina of Riverview, Florida; and Aaron Lee Morris of Gibsonton, Florida; daughter, Shannon Ezekiel and her husband Joe of Woodlands, Texas; sister, Jo Bernie Weaver and her husband Lou of New Smyrna, Florida; grandchildren, August, Austin, another Austin, Billy and Katlyn.
